A high-throughput detection platform for dried blood spots constructed with DESI-MS/MS
Siqi Gao1, Jinhui Zhao2, Yue Guan3
1Department of Sanitary Inspection, School of Public Health, Harbin Medical University, Harbin, 150086, P. R. China; Shanghai Jiao Tong University Affiliated Sixth People's Hospital South Campus, Shanghai, 201499, P. R. China.
This study optimizes methods for analyzing dried blood spots (DBS) using desorption electrospray mass spectrometry (DESI-MS/MS). The developed protocols enable accurate detection of metabolic changes, demonstrating practicality for clinical applications like newborn screening.
Area of Science:
- Metabolomics
- Analytical Chemistry
- Biochemistry
Background:
- Dried blood spot (DBS) technology offers advantages in blood collection and metabolite preservation.
- DBS has potential applications in newborn screening and therapeutic drug monitoring.
- Desorption electrospray mass spectrometry (DESI-MS) is a rapid technique, but its performance for DBS needs evaluation.
Purpose of the Study:
- To develop and optimize protocols for analyzing metabolic profiles from DBS using DESI-MS/MS.
- To compare the performance of DESI-MS/MS with traditional UPLC-MS/MS for DBS analysis.
- To assess the practicability of the developed methods for detecting metabolic changes.
Main Methods:
- Optimized extraction solvent (ACN:H2O), volume (300 μL), and method (ultrasonic) for DBS.
- Optimized DESI-MS/MS parameters including spray solvent (MeOH:H2O), spray velocity, needle angle, and capillary voltage.
- Applied optimized methods to analyze metabolic profiles before and after consuming sugar-sweetened soy milk.
Main Results:
- Achieved consistent data, broad metabolite coverage, and acceptable reproducibility with DESI-MS/MS.
- Successfully detected differential metabolites in subjects after consuming sugar-sweetened soy milk.
- Demonstrated good performance of DESI-MS/MS compared to UPLC-MS/MS.
Conclusions:
- Two optimized protocols for DBS metabolic profiling were established.
- The optimized DESI-MS/MS method shows comparable or superior performance to UPLC-MS/MS.
- The developed protocols are practical for detecting differential metabolic changes in DBS samples.
